What is Triplette Technology?

Triplette technology is based on a three-lens configuration, typically composed of two concave and one convex element or vice versa, depending on the application. These elements are often made of different types of glass (such as crown and flint glass) that work together to minimize chromatic aberration (color fringing), spherical distortion, and field curvature — all common problems in single-lens systems.

Unlike single or doublet lenses, which may correct one or two issues at a time, a triplet lens allows for comprehensive correction of multiple optical distortions, leading to sharper, more accurate images.

Historical Significance

Triplet lens systems were first introduced in the late 19th century, most notably with the Cooke Triplet, invented by Dennis Taylor in 1893.These innovations in optics laid the groundwork for today’s camera lenses.

Applications of Triplette Technology

Triplette lens configurations are not limited to photography. The technology finds use across multiple industries:

1. High-End Photography and Videography

Triplette lenses are the foundation of cameras with professional-looking optics.Their superior ability to deliver edge-to-edge sharpness and contrast makes them ideal for portrait, macro, and landscape photography. When combined with anti-reflective coatings, they also reduce ghosting and lens flare.

2. Microscopy

In scientific research, triplet lenses provide unmatched precision and color correction. Achromatic triplet objectives allow researchers to observe samples with accurate color and focus across the field of view, enhancing research in biology, chemistry, and materials science.

3. Astronomy and Telescopes

Triplet apochromatic refractor telescopes are highly valued in amateur and professional astronomy. They provide crystal-clear views of celestial bodies with minimal color distortion, even at high magnifications.

4. Optical Fiber Communication

In fiber optics, where precise light focusing is crucial, triplet lenses help reduce signal loss and increase transmission efficiency.

5. Robotics and Machine Vision

Triplet technology enhances image capture for computer vision systems used in autonomous robots, drones, and industrial inspection equipment. High-resolution, low-distortion imagery is essential for accurate decision-making.

Advantages of Triplette Technology

Superior Chromatic Aberration Correction: Different glass types and curvatures cancel out dispersion effects.

Flat Field Imaging: Ensures sharp focus from center to edges, ideal for digital sensors.

Reduced Optical Distortions: Both spherical and comatic aberrations are significantly minimized.

Versatile Design: Can be adapted for air-spaced or cemented structures depending on the application.

Compact and Lightweight: Modern designs allow high performance in a small form factor.

Limitations

While triplet lenses offer excellent performance, they can be costly due to the precision required in design and assembly. Additionally, alignment and manufacturing tolerances must be meticulously maintained, increasing production complexity.

The Future of Triplette Technology

As demand for higher-resolution optics increases — especially in fields like AI-powered surveillance, virtual reality (VR), and biomedical imaging — triplet lens systems will play a vital role. Coupled with computational imaging and advanced materials, triplet lenses are poised to become even more powerful and accessible.

Manufacturers are now exploring aspheric triplets, where one or more elements have non-spherical surfaces to further enhance performance without adding weight or size.
